2008 Public Policy Agenda


Health Policy Ensures Access to Care and Addresses the Needs of Those Living with Chronic Conditions

The Association’s Board of Directors sets the annual advocacy agenda.  The Alpha-1 Association contracts with Miriam O'Day to handle Legislative and Regulatory affairs.  One way to ensure that the interest of our constituency is heard in the legislative process is to harness our collective power in an organized grass roots lobbying effort. 

2008 Public Policy Agenda

Following are the recommendations from the Public Policy Working Group and adopted by the Alpha-1 Association and Alpha-1 Foundation Board of Directors as priority issues for 2008:

  • Seek home Health Home Infusion benefit specifically for Alpha-1 Medicare beneficiaries;
  • Support legislation introduced by Congressman Bobby Rush (D-IL) and Congressman Phil English (R-PA) to require Medigap parity in all 50 States;
  • Support and endorse Sen. Crapo (R-ID) and Congressman Pickering (R-MS) legislation to codify pulmonary rehabilitation as a Medicare benefit;
  • Support the American Association for Respiratory Care legislative initiative to recognize Respiratory Therapists in Medicare Part B.;
  • Support change in regulations regarding portable oxygen concentrators as carry-on for air passengers.  Collaboration with the Airline Oxygen Council of America (AOCA);
  • Continue federal funding appropriations strategy to enhance research and promote targeted detection;
  • Engage Centers for Disease Control (CDC) to recognize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) as the 4th leading cause of death;
  • Monitor Procurement and Transplantation Network (OPTN) United Network for Organ Sharing (UNOS) Organ Allocation system to ensure that it does not disadvantage Alphas.
